FL S1066
Bill
AI Summary
-
Authorizes the Department of Health to access digital images from driver's licenses for identity verification during investigations under chapter 456 and to reproduce licenses issued by the Department of Health.
-
Revises HIV testing procedures by distinguishing between health care settings (requiring notification) and nonhealth care settings (requiring full informed consent), and specifies different notification and consent requirements for each.
-
Adds sickle cell disease to the priority areas for grant programs addressing racial and ethnic health disparities, alongside existing priorities for maternal mortality, cancer, HIV/AIDS, cardiovascular disease, diabetes, immunization, and oral health.
-
Increases continuing medical education requirements for physicians to 40 hours every 2 years and authorizes the Board of Medicine to allow up to 25 percent of hours through pro bono services to indigent or underserved populations.
-
Eliminates physical size requirements for professional licenses, removes wall certificate fees, deletes massage therapy apprenticeship provisions, increases nursing home administrator board requirements, and repeals the Council on Certified Nursing Assistants.
